IMAC Holdings, Inc. Announces Acquisition of Advantage Therapy bringing Ozzie Smith IMAC Regeneration Centers to Springfield, Missouri.

Brentwood, TN, Sept. 19, 2018 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- IMAC Holdings, Inc. (“IMAC”), a provider of regenerative rehabilitation orthopedic treatments without the use of surgery or opioids, announced the company’s acquisition of Advantage Therapy, an outpatient therapy provider in southwest Missouri.

Advantage Therapy is a provider of outpatient therapy for chronic pain and acute injury, operating four locations and offering cutting-edge manual therapy programs, balance programs, effective treatment for worker’s compensation injuries, post offer testing and ergonomic evaluations, with the goal of helping patients attain a healthier lifestyle. Advantage employs five physical therapists and two occupational therapists. Each Advantage clinic will be rebranded to Ozzie Smith IMAC Regeneration Centters.

About IMAC Holdings, Inc.

IMAC Holdings was created in March 2015 to expand on the original IMAC Regeneration Center which opened in Kentucky in August 2000. IMAC Regeneration Centers combine life science advancements with traditional medical care for movement restricting diseases and conditions. We own or manage outpatient clinics that provide regenerative, orthopedic and minimally invasive procedures and therapies. We have partnered with several active and former professional athletes, opening two Ozzie Smith IMAC Regeneration Centers, two David Price IMAC Regeneration Centers, and a Tony Delk IMAC Regeneration Center. Our outpatient medical clinics emphasize our focus around treating sports and orthopedic injuries without surgery or opioids.
